School Profile: St James Elementary School

Welcome to the school profile for St James Elementary School! Looking for local school information?

St James Elementary School is located at 1774 St James Church Road, Denver, NC 28037. The contact phone number is (704) 736-1958. It has a student/teacher ratio of 17.92.

  • School District: Lincoln County Schools
  • Grade Range: PK - 5
  • Students: 448
  • Teachers (FTE): 25
  • Student/Teacher Ratio: 17.92
  • Title I eligible: No
